## Further reading

Before you dig into this PR, a bit of context on SproutSheet's CSV import wizard. The column-mapping heuristics live in `mapGuess.ts` and are deliberately conservative — Dariusz wrote up the reasoning after the Great Delimiter Incident of last spring. Validation happens in two passes, which looks redundant but isn't; the second pass handles locale-specific number formats. The full design doc, edge-case catalogue, and the fixture generation notes are all collected on this page:

dashboard of kaguf-hahig = https://confluence.zemvarsys.internal/projects/browse/pages/projects

Capacity note: Quillbeam API. The N+1 fix in our GraphQL resolver batches author lookups through a dataloader, cutting database round trips from roughly 400 per request to 3. Before adjusting pool sizes, confirm the batch window against observed latency on the staging cluster. The constants below govern batching and pool behavior.

tuning constants:
THRESHOLDS = {
    "prawyn": 223,
    "holius": 1008,
    "gorys": 125,
    "belael": 155,
    "casok": 624,
    "gilix": 116,
    "oliiel": 1021,
}

Handover: Fleet fuel-usage report (Project Kestrelwing). Dario, I'm passing this to Priya. The nightly job aggregates per-vehicle fuel logs from the Tarnbeck depot fleet and writes a weekly summary. Access is read-only via the reporting role; no raw telemetry is exposed. Nothing sensitive beyond odometer deltas. For the security review, the data-flow diagram and access matrix are on our internal page.

wiki page, kahog-hahig: https://vault.zemvargrid.internal/display/deploy/repo/settings/merge_requests/job/settings/6f3b933774dbc5320a4daa18

Subject: Key rotation ahead of the Driftgate migration. Hey all — quick heads-up before Thursday's sync. We're rotating credentials for the Driftgate migration service as part of the zero-downtime schema rollout on the orders cluster. The old key stops working Friday at noon, so update your local migration runners before then. The expand/contract steps themselves are unchanged; only auth is affected. Shadow writes stay on throughout, so no customer impact expected. Ping the platform channel if a runner fails auth. The new key is below.

gateway credential: zpat3_obn